about 4C
4C was founded by me, Tyson Seburn, in February 2010. The main goal is to build and support the English Language Teaching (ELT) community in Canada through networking, training and professional development opportunities. I welcome the collaboration of colleagues and other professionals on projects or team workshops, particularly with regards to blended learning and English for Academic Purposes (EAP).
Why “4C”?
A very good and meaningful question, the answer to which resonates throughout the 4C mission:
I want to help build a supportive language teaching community, especially in Toronto.
I want to collaborate with educators to create powerful projects I cannot do alone.
I want to demonstrate the power of a global staffroom through online connections.
I want to encourage instructors to contribute ideas towards our common goals.
